Bytecode-generated storage layout

We've generated a storage layout (with no variable labels) from this contract's bytecode. We've also started a backfill to track the inferred variables.

0x725a8ec98801c61ae5a58aa15004419b1c199946

Unverified contract

Proxy

Active on Base with 12 txns
Deployed by via 0x69a425d2 at 17309027
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
Native
Value $0.23
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
)
ERC-721
--
0xe250d0cdc3d3586a89c21357cde2daa0b8021fca3a5b6c952289132a7b6c749d
0xaaea1dada4c2ba38d497047c90307c94e19bcb324db6581060a4ae40d13709de
0x92dc9a5e5a9131bd6f7a5ec0ad94ca07a7ebca7ea35eb3cc73ce6f47e68e8fb1
0x8e84b534febf1a18d585110d8da0ae43977b6b08c29b4aa77e4d836f4dc169c8
0x2ca1cb00c4667e365d5ac7dad17a949105b17a78d94a2094d66676ea36e2f9d5
0x60df130cad73a16bced31eb9e4968bbcb2869c64fd172102420a22c3ab67f262
0xc2db57a879ac4fa49e9baef2c0100ea75a58859293d1d6bd8d1bcb136a361df7
0xad64fa1500aa13f647004e66e3bbb5d61130ace0db731e0a6bed3e658a889b86
0xbdb685247e5073436014041797564206c5f1d944d66ab13e519d1bf2c1ffce56
0xe55e9ad266cc5daf183a920eb8cd14534bff5c21e8269e7cd36ddeb10799aa09

Functions
Getter at block 23864546
entryPoint(view returns (address)
0x5ff137d4b0fdcd49dca30c7cf57e578a026d2789
getDeposit(view returns (uint256)
1149059155922
getNonce(view returns (uint256)
169
owner(view returns (address)
0x5efcb788376e4078c6dd2b6ad180c04da85580e5
 
proxiableUUID(view returns (bytes32)
Read-only
onERC1155BatchReceived(addressaddressuint256[]uint256[]bytespure returns (bytes4)
onERC1155Received(addressaddressuint256uint256bytespure returns (bytes4)
onERC721Received(addressaddressuint256bytespure returns (bytes4)
supportsInterface(bytes4 interfaceIdview returns (bool)
tokensReceived(addressaddressaddressuint256bytesbytespure 
State-modifying
addDeposit(payable 
execute(address destuint256 valuebytes func
executeBatch(address[] destbytes[] func
initialize(address anOwner
upgradeTo(address newImplementation
upgradeToAndCall(address newImplementationbytes datapayable 
validateUserOp(struct UserOperation userOpbytes32 userOpHashuint256 missingAccountFundsreturns (uint256 validationData)
withdrawDepositTo(address withdrawAddressuint256 amount
Events
AdminChanged(address previousAdminaddress newAdmin
BeaconUpgraded(address indexed beacon
Initialized(uint8 version
SimpleAccountInitialized(address indexed entryPointaddress indexed owner
Upgraded(address indexed implementation
Constructor

This contract contains no constructor objects.

Fallback and receive
receive(
Errors

This contract contains no error objects.